Key Responsibilities

  • Customer Interaction: Greet every customer with a warm smile, assess their needs, and provide knowledgeable assistance on products, services, and pharmacy offerings.
  • Checkout Operations: Accurately process sales transactions, handle cash, credit, and digital payments, and manage returns, voids, discounts, and exchanges in compliance with company policy.
  • Product Knowledge & Upselling: Recommend complementary items, promote seasonal promotions, and suggest higher‑margin products that enhance the shopping experience.
  • Inventory Management: Maintain tidy, well‑stocked shelves; perform regular inventory counts, receive shipments, and execute FIFO (first‑in, first‑out) procedures for perishable goods.
  • Compliance & Safety: Ensure adherence to state and local regulations for controlled substances, alcohol, and tobacco; follow arenaflex’s loss‑prevention and safety protocols.
  • Visual Merchandising: Set up promotional displays, refresh end‑cap layouts, and keep the store environment clean, organized, and inviting.
  • Pharmacy Support: Assist customers with prescription drop‑offs and pick‑ups, operate the photo center, and provide basic guidance on over‑the‑counter health products.
  • Team Collaboration: Work closely with shift leads, department managers, and fellow associates to achieve daily operational goals and maintain a positive workplace culture.
  • Continuous Learning: Participate in on‑the‑job training, complete required certifications, and stay current on product updates, health regulations, and arenaflex initiatives.
  • Special Projects: Contribute to store‑wide initiatives such as seasonal resets, community outreach events, and store‑wide audits as assigned.
